Comprehending Senior Citizen Care Options



Navigating the landscape of senior treatment alternatives can be frustrating, however comprehending the offered options is critical for making educated decisions. Elderly care incorporates a broad spectrum of services created to assist older adults in maintaining their quality of life. At the core of these alternatives are home care solutions, which give help with daily activities straight in the person's home. This can include individual care, companionship, and homemaking solutions.


One more widespread choice is assisted living centers, which provide an even more communal living setting with support for everyday tasks and access to social and recreational tasks. For those requiring extra intensive clinical care, assisted living home supply 24-hour supervision and medical care services customized to meet intricate needs.


In addition, grown-up preschool provide reprieve for caregivers while supplying organized tasks and social interaction for senior citizens throughout the day. Finally, hospice and palliative treatment concentrate on comfort and support for people with terminal health problems, stressing quality of life. Each alternative offers distinct benefits and challenges, requiring cautious consideration to ensure the selected service straightens with the elderly's way of living and preferences. Understanding these categories can substantially help in the option procedure.

To pick the most appropriate elderly care choice, it is essential to evaluate the specific needs of the older adult. This evaluation needs to encompass physical, psychological, and social needs, in addition to the person's choices and worths. Begin by assessing the elderly's wellness status, including any type of persistent problems, mobility problems, and cognitive capabilities. Recognizing these factors is critical in determining the degree of care called for, whether it be independent living, assisted living, or skilled nursing care.


Following, consider the emotional and mental elements. Numerous senior citizens value independence and familiarity, so it's important to evaluate their desire for freedom and the influence of social seclusion. Engaging the older adult in discussions concerning their choices can supply useful insight into their treatment requirements.


Furthermore, family dynamics and assistance systems play a substantial function. Involve member of the family in the evaluation process to acquire an extensive understanding of the senior's setting and support network. By thoroughly reviewing these facets, caregivers can create a customized treatment plan that improves the high quality of life for the older grownup while resolving their distinct needs and choices.


Assessing Treatment Facilities



When examining care centers for senior citizens, it is important to consider numerous aspects that add to both the high quality of care and the total living environment. Begin by analyzing the facility's licensing and certification, ensuring it abides with state policies, which can show a commitment to high criteria of care.

Observe the certifications and training of caretakers, as well as their technique to resident interactions, which mirrors the facility's society and worths




Additionally, check out the center's features and solutions, consisting of social activities, physical therapy, and dish options, to ensure they align with the seniors' needs and choices. The physical environment should additionally be taken into consideration; examine the tidiness, safety features, and overall ease of access of the facility.


Finally, look for responses from present citizens and their family members to get understanding right into the daily experience. By completely examining these elements, you can make an enlightened decision that focuses on the health and joy of your liked one in their selected care facility.

Financial Factors To Consider



The choice to choose a care center for elders typically entails significant monetary factors to consider that can affect both temporary and long-term planning. It is vital to review the total cost of care, which might consist of month-to-month fees, added fees for solutions like drug monitoring, and any upfront entryway charges. Recognizing the rates framework of various centers will certainly make it possible for families to make informed decisions.


Insurance coverage choices, such as lasting treatment insurance policy or Medicare, can additionally affect financial preparation. It's important to identify what solutions are covered and to what level, as this can dramatically influence out-of-pocket expenditures. An additional factor to consider is the financing sources available for treatment, consisting of individual savings, pension plans, or government aid programs. Involving a monetary expert concentrating on senior treatment can offer beneficial understandings into budgeting for these costs and discovering offered sources.


Inevitably, a thorough monetary evaluation will certainly assist families navigate the complexities of senior treatment, guaranteeing they select a solution that lines up with their monetary abilities and their loved one's requirements.


Making the Change



Making the change to a senior treatment facility can be a tough and emotional process for both elders and their households. It is important to approach this modification with sensitivity and preparation to relieve the anxiety typically connected with relocating from a familiar home environment to a brand-new living circumstance.


Prior to making the change, family members must involve in open discussions concerning the decision. This discussion can help resolve issues and ensure that the senior's choices and requirements are focused on. Entailing the elderly in the decision-making procedure promotes a feeling of control and dignity.


Once a center has actually been chosen, preparing for the move is important. This consists of arranging personal belongings, personalizing the brand-new room, and establishing a routine that incorporates acquainted tasks.
